  • who: Han Wang and colleagues from the Department of Spine Surgery, Beijing Jishuitan Hospital, The Fourth Medical College of Peking University, Beijing, China have published the research work: Molecular Mechanism of Long Noncoding RNA SNHG14 in Osteogenic Differentiation of Bone Marrow-Derived Mesenchymal Stem Cells through the NEDD4L/FOXA2/PCP4 Axis, in the Journal: Stem Cells International of 18/05/2022
  • what: This study was conducted to expound on the molecular mechanism by which SNHG14 induces OD of BMSCs and provide a novel theoretical reference for bone regeneration and repair.
